Content available remote Phototrophic microflora of dystrophic Lake Sęczek, Masuria, Poland
EN
Microflora of cyanobacteria and algae of small forest dystrophic Lake Sęczek located in the Masurian Lake District, NE Poland, was investigated in 2012 and 2013. A total of 16 genera with 7 species of cyanobacteria and 56 genera with 74 species, 6 varietas and forms of algae were determined. Most of them represented commonly occurring microorganisms of slightly acidic waters, but some of them are considered rare, i.e. the oscillatorian cyanobacterium Katagnymene accurata Geitler (for the first time found in Poland), and green algae Coenochloris sphagnicola Hindák, Mucidosphaerium sphagnale (Hindák) C. Bock, Pröschold et Krienitz, Closterium navicula (Bréb.) Lütkem., and Cosmarium cf. aphaerosporum var. corribense (W. et G.S. West) Krieger et Gerloff., which are described in more detail. As regards the species diversity, the plankton of the lake was rather species-poor in contrast to the algal communities in the Sphagnum littoral.

Content available remote The epilithon of a cooling tower of the power plant at Bełchatów, Poland
EN
We studied the diversity of the photosynthetic microscopic epilithon overgrowing the concrete walls of a cooling tower of the power plant at Bełchatów, central Poland. Epilithon samples were collected from the open upper part of concrete walls of a cooling tower in March 2006 and examined in labs as dried material in September 2006, and again in March 2011. The aerophytic assemblages were strongly dominated by a nostocalean cyanobacterium, Scytonema myochrous C. Agardh ex Bornet et Flahault. Other cyanobacteria and algae occurred very sporadically and in low abundance. The trichome morphology of S. myochrous growing directly on the tower differs considerably from that of lab-cultured ones. Trichomes from field material were very long, conspicuously sheathed and dark brown, with relatively sparse ramification and with cylindrical cells and heterocytes. Trichomes cultivated in the laboratory were shorter and thicker, with thin, hyaline sheaths which were not layered; they were frequently ramified, and the cells and heterocytes were discoid. Besides Scytonema myochrous, the first revitalized cyanobacteria growing in laboratory conditions included Nostoc sp., Leptolyngbya gracillima (Zopf ex Hansgirg) Anagnostidis et Komárek, and Gloeothece rupestris (Lyngbye) Bornet in Witrock et Nordstedt.
